Launched in 2016, Tiago has emerged as a popular small hatchback car that is affordable and offers robust performance. Tata’s Tiago 4-star safety rating in Global NCAP crash tests has made it a direct rival to Maruti Swift, Grand i10 Nios, and WagonR.
Tiago NRG is a sportier version of the standard Tiago, liked by people who prefer rugged-looking exteriors. Tiago NRG XT is based on the new XT variant and will get some additional features. It will be the most affordable NRG version of Tiago.
Infinity black roof with roof rails | Charcoal black interiors | Front fog lamp | Rear defogger | Rear wiper | 14-inch hyper style alloy wheels
The Tiago NRG XT gets the same 1.2-litre petrol engine as the standard Tiago. It features a 5-speed manual and an optional 5-speed AMT gearbox.
